Cita:
Iniciado por arros mira se te servi este:
Aunque no soy quien abrió el tema, sí me causa curiosidad el código que aportas porque...
- El usuario no estaba pidiendo un código sino una base de datos contra la cual pueda consultar si un dominio está registrado o no en determinadas extensiones.
- No soy experto en PHP pero me parece que en el código que propones estás definiendo un único dominio (forosdelweb) para luego consultar si está disponible en diversas extensiones. Eso es diferente a poder consultar cualquier dominio en determinas extensiones.
- La función gethostbyname intenta obtener una dirección IP a partir de un nombre de host. Pero eso no es un método ni eficiente ni efectivo. No es eficiente, porque tiene que acudir a un intermedio: el servicio DNS. Pero lo más importante: no es efectivo porque resulta que hay cientos de miles de dominios que simplemente están registrados, pero sin zona DNS.
Lo mejor en este caso es lo que ya propuse en mi respuesta anterior, que es consultar directamente al servidor Whois de cada
registry. Hace unos pocos días dejé una respuesta en este sentido en otro tema similar:
http://www.forosdelweb.com/f93/gran-...7/#post3991624